Live entertainers slated for Chapala Tequila Festival

As if free samplings of Mexico’s emblematic firewater isn’t enough to draw hoards of visitors, the three-day Festival del Tequila Chapala 2013 will offer plenty of south-of-the-border style entertainment.

The tequila fest program opens Friday, July 19, 5 p.m., with an opening ceremony, followed by a Mariachi Gala running from 6 to 8 p.m.

Highlight acts for Saturday, July 20 include the Alaka’i Kela Polynesian dance troupe at noon, the Carlos Rayo Ballet Folklorico, appearing at 5 p.m., and San Juan Cosala’s accomplished Son de Mexico troupe closing out at 8:30 p.m.

Musical groups booked for Sunday, July 21 include a children’s chorus, going on stage at noon, the Ensamble Latino Chapala scheduled at 5 p.m. and the Mariachi Juvenil Real de Oro headlining the 7 p.m. finale.

On all three days stands set up along the Chapala waterfront by Jalisco tequila producers will offer free tastings and sales by the bottle of 50 different brands. Local craftsmen will also be on hand to hawk their goods and wares.
